TIME
GMT all year.
ELECTRICITY
220 Volts AC 50 Hz

HOW TO DRESS
Casual, lightweight and informal clothing is appropriate for day and evening.
Cotton is recommended. For business meetings and with Government Officials,
men should wear a lightweight or tropical suit and tie, women a lightweight
suit or equivalent. National, Lounge suit or uniform is required for official
and diplomatic functions.
For
the rainy season, wet wear apparel is recommended. A light sweater or
jacket might be used in the evenings during the harmattan period from
November to February. Don't forget your beachwear, comfortable walking
shoes and sports equipment.
CLIMATE
Sierra Leone is a tropical country with temperatures averaging around
26oC (85oF). There are two distinct seasons. November to April is the
dry season and the best holiday weather. May to October is the wet season.
